Financial Reporting: How to set-up your formulas? Follow
Formulas are calculations. We have created some default ones for you that you cannot delete but you can edit them.
If you wish to edit the existing formulas or create new formula please navigate to Dashboard > Financial reporting > Financial settings
Note:
- They can be created on an account level (Dashboard > Financial reporting > Financial settings) or listing level and can be modified at any level. Modifications are done at the Account level propagate to the Listing but not vice versa.
- We support +, -, *, (), /
- Default Formulas values can be reset to their original ones after modification by just clicking on the cross (x) next to it
How to create your own formulas?
- Click on Add Custom Financial Field
- Give it a name (Space is not allowed nor punctuation)
- The system will prompt you with any Standard Fields available or other custom formulas. When typing, it will show suggestions.
When creating formulas you can use any operand (*, +, -, /) and even () to determine the order of the operations
4. You can now build your own calculations for some specific channels:
5. You can also build your own calculations to apply for a specific reservation status:
6. Click on Save. The formula will be available on the Listings Financials as a new column.
Note: When a new custom formula is created, it will propagate to all listings as well. But you can modify it on a listing level. It will not update other listings.
When editing a formula on a Settings level, it will edit all unmodified formulas on a listing level. IF you have modified it manually, you will need to update it manually.
When the formula is saved it also becomes available in the Listings Financials table as a new column. The value of the column will show the result of the formula calculation as it has been set up. In our example: (baseRate+Sales Tax) -20:
Using formulas within formulas
We allow the creation of formulas within formulas for up to 7 levels. This means that formula A can contain formula B and formula B can contain formula C and so on until G.
A validation will still appear if the system identifies a loop scenario or an error will be generated if you try to create a formula within a formulator of more than 7 levels.
Set up a formula per channel
In some cases, you want to have a different formula only for specific channels. For example, if you want to create a formula to reflect the Reservation Total. Every channel is in this case different.
To do so, go to Settings > Financial and Coupons > Add Custom Financial Field
Create your formula and select "Apply only to specific channels". You will be able to select channels that you want this formula to apply to.
What about if you want to combine the results of these formulas?
So let's say, now that you have created your formula per channel, to reflect Total Reservation, you want to add them together.
You only need to create one general formula within Value, the different formulas per channel you have created earlier.
Default Formulas
See below some tables with the default formulas content:
DEFAULT FORMULAS |
CONTENT OF DEFAULT FORMULA |
---|---|
totalTax |
vat + hotelTax + lodgingTax + salesTax + transientOccupancyTax + cityTax + roomTax + otherTaxes |
totalGuestFees |
cleaningFeeValue |
accommodationFee |
baseRate + vat + hotelTax + lodgingTax + salesTax + transientOccupancyTax + cityTax + roomTax + otherTaxes + cleaningFeeValue |
subTotalPrice |
hostChannelFee + baseRate + cleaningFeeValue |
pmCommission |
baseRate * 0 |
ownerPayout |
baseRate + vat + hotelTax + lodgingTax + salesTax + transientOccupancyTax + cityTax + roomTax + otherTaxes + cleaningFeeValue - hostChannelFee - baseRate * 0 |
You can find a list of all Financial Fields
Comments
0 comments
Please sign in to leave a comment.